21xrx.com
2024-11-10 00:15:22 Sunday
登录
文章检索 我的文章 写文章
C和C++学习,哪个更优?
2023-06-27 07:57:02 深夜i     --     --
C语言 C++语言 比较 优劣 学习

C语言和C++语言都是流行的编程语言,但是它们有各自的特点和优势。因此,这是一个常见的问题,即C和C++哪个更好?本文将分析两种语言的优势和劣势,以帮助你做出选择。

从功能上来说,C++是C语言的扩展,它可以利用面向对象编程的概念。因此,C++被广泛用于开发桌面应用程序、游戏、网络和嵌入式系统。C++在处理大型程序和开发复杂系统方面表现良好。

另一方面,C语言只是一种过程式编程语言,它恰好足以处理系统级编程的需求。C语言的主要优势是其简单性和效率。因此,C语言被广泛用于编写操作系统、编译器和嵌入式系统的驱动程序。

在语法方面,C比C++更简单,因为它具有更少的关键字和更少的规则。相对而言,C++比C更复杂,因为它支持许多新的关键字和概念。C++的模板和运算符重载使其更具有表现力。

从就业市场的角度来看,C++是一种更受欢迎的编程语言,因为它被广泛应用于许多领域,包括培训、游戏、媒体和软件开发。相对而言,C语言的就业市场要小得多。因此,如果你希望在软件开发和编程领域找到更多的工作机会,学习C++可能更好。

无论你选择哪种语言,掌握基本编程概念和技巧是非常重要的。学习编程语言并不仅仅是学习语法和规则。你还应该学习如何解决问题、如何思考和如何调试代码,这些技能比语言本身更具有实用价值。

综上所述,C和C++都是很好的编程语言,它们都有它们的优点和缺点。如果你想要编写高级程序或开发桌面应用程序和游戏,学习C++更好。但是,如果你只想编写系统级编程或开发小型嵌入式系统,学习C可能更好。无论你选择哪种语言,都要保持学习进步,并不断提高自己的技能。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复